Tuskegee’s Urban Agriculture and Innovation Center Revolutionizes Sustainable Farming Practices
The Urban Agriculture and Innovation Center at Tuskegee University is setting new benchmarks in sustainable farming by integrating cutting-edge technology with traditional agricultural wisdom. Researchers and students collaborate to develop eco-friendly cultivation techniques that maximize yield while minimizing environmental impact. Their projects focus on urban settings, utilizing vertical gardens, hydroponics, and renewable energy sources to transform vacant city spaces into productive green hubs. This innovative approach not only addresses food security but also promotes community engagement and educational opportunities.
Key initiatives at the center include:
- Smart Irrigation Systems: Utilizing sensors and data analytics to optimize water usage.
- Soil Health Monitoring: Employing sustainable practices to enhance nutrient cycling and reduce chemical inputs.
- Urban Pollinator Gardens: Creating habitats that support biodiversity and improve crop resilience.
- Community Training Programs: Equipping local residents with skills in urban farming and agtech innovations.
These efforts have drawn national attention, positioning Tuskegee University as a leader in the future of sustainable urban agriculture.
Expanding Opportunities Through Community Engagement and Educational Programs
Tuskegee University’s Urban Agriculture and Innovation Center is making significant strides by fostering strong community ties and delivering targeted educational programs that empower local residents. By collaborating with schools, local governments, and non-profit organizations, the center has created a dynamic platform that brings agricultural knowledge directly into urban neighborhoods. These initiatives include workshops on sustainable farming techniques, nutrition education, and hands-on training in the latest agricultural technologies, all designed to open doors for both youth and adults eager to develop new skills and launch entrepreneurial ventures.
The center’s impact extends beyond education, emphasizing community-driven progress and economic opportunity. Participants benefit from access to resources such as seed funding, mentorship, and state-of-the-art facilities, encouraging innovation within the urban agricultural sector. Key program highlights include:
- Youth leadership development in urban farming and environmental stewardship
- Workforce training that aligns with emerging green economy jobs
- Community garden projects that enhance food security and neighborhood vitality
By prioritizing inclusivity and practical education, Tuskegee University sets a new standard for urban agricultural advancement through community engagement.
